VICOR V48C5T50BG3 is a V48C5T50BG3 from VICOR, part of the Power Modules. It is designed for 5V 10A 36V~75V 50W 84.5% - Power Modules ROHS. This product comes in a - package and is sold as Bag-packed. Key features include:
- Output Voltage: 5V
- Output Current (Max): 10A
- Insulated Voltage: 3kV
- Input Voltage(DC): 36V~75V
- Output Power: 50W
- Output Channel: 1
- Conversion Efficiency: 84.5%
Additional details: This product is environmentally friendly, does not contain a battery, and weighs approximately 1 grams.
